Celebrated Ghanaian high life artiste Kuami Eugene has disclosed that the baby in a video he shared on his Instagram yesterday was not his biological child.
According to the musician, the little princess, Kimberly was his elder sister’s child and he was super excited about the news.
“The little princess I posted yesterday is my big sister’s daughter please; I was supper happy and am still supper happy because this the first time am going to be an uncle, I beg I no born,” he said.
The first time uncle cleared the air about the news of the arrival of Kimberly in an Instagram post on Wednesday, August 19.
The Open Gate singer was, however, grateful for the love shown him by the public since the news of Kimberly was reported.
“But then again thank you for everyone who called me to congratulate me yesterday, all the celebrities, please like I said she is not my baby but am an uncle though and that my little princess,” he added.
Ghanaian high life musician, Kuami Eugene has welcomed a baby girl
News of the arrival of the first child of celebrated high life musician, Kuami Eugene hit the internet following a post he made on his Instagram.
In the post, the Open Gate singer shared a video of himself carrying the little princess, in the midst of two women together with a message which reads,
“It’s A Blessing How Every Gate Is Opening For Me This Year 🙏🏾 Little Princess Is A Week Old Today ❤️ #OpenGate #Kimbelly👶🏼.”
